This project provides a lightweight debug logging library for C applications, featuring:
- Color-coded log levels with ANSI escape sequences.
- High-resolution timing for precise debugging.
- Cross-platform support for Windows (≥ 10), Linux, and macOS.
- Flexible formatting, including multiline and aligned log messages.
- Future-proof design for easy customization and enhancements.

Initialize debug functionality at the start of your main
function:
#include "debug/debug.h"
int main(void) {
init_debug();
// ... your code
}
Use the message function to print logs with specific severity levels:
message(DEBUG_INFO, "This is an informational message", "Optional detail");
message(DEBUG_WARN, "This is a warning", "Additional context");
message(DEBUG_ERROR, "An error occurred", "Detailed description");
Time: Elapsed since program start, shown with exactly 6 decimal places.
Log Level: Types are formatted uniformly:
DEBUG:
(cyan)INFO :
(green)WARN :
(yellow)ERR :
(red)FATAL:
(magenta)
Messages with details show additional lines aligned precisely under the main message, with details printed in italics.

Modify ANSI definitions in src/debug/colors.h
:
#define ANSI_FG_RED "\033[31m"
#define ANSI_FG_GREEN "\033[32m"
#define ANSI_FG_YELLOW "\033[33m"
#define ANSI_FG_BLUE "\033[34m"
#define ANSI_FG_MAGENTA "\033[35m"
#define ANSI_FG_CYAN "\033[36m"
#define ANSI_FG_WHITE "\033[37m"
Customize the alignment, spacing, and formatting in src/debug/printer.c
. The function print_debug
manages log formatting, including prefixes and alignment.
